UIdaho Application and Admission Information

For the academic year 2022-23, the acceptance rate is 73.85% at University of Idaho. Total 13,393 students applied and 9,891 were accepted. The average SAT score of enrolled students is 1,121 and the average ACT score is 24.

Acceptance Rate, Yield, and Headcounts

For the academic year 2022-2023, the acceptance rate is 73.85%. A total of 13,393 students (6,821 men and 6,572 women) have applied to and 9,891 (4,787 men and 5,104 women) students admitted to University of Idaho.
Among them, 998 male and 953 female students have enrolled into UIdaho and its yield, also known as enrollment rate is 19.73%. The following table shows the admission statistics including admission stats, acceptance rate, and yield.

Average SAT and ACT Scores

At UIdaho, 1,261 applicants (65% of enrolled) have submitted their SAT scores and 170 applicants (9%) have submitted their ACT scores for seeking degrees.
The average SAT score of those who submitted scores is 1,121 at UIdaho. SAT 75th percentile score is 1,250 and 25th percentile score is 990.
The average ACT score is 24 (ACT Composite) . The 75th percentile score of ACT is 27 and the 25th percentile score is 20.

Application Requirements

For applying to University of Idaho, applicants require to submit 3 item(s) - High School GPA, High School Record, English Proficiency Test.
In addition, 1 item(s) are considered for admission - Admission Test Scores.
